Index: test/mjsunit/regress/regress-622663.js |
diff --git a/test/mjsunit/regress/regress-622663.js b/test/mjsunit/regress/regress-622663.js |
new file mode 100644 |
index 0000000000000000000000000000000000000000..9606bd86fae0367c477af475c8a85823fe7e25fb |
--- /dev/null |
+++ b/test/mjsunit/regress/regress-622663.js |
@@ -0,0 +1,14 @@ |
++// Copyright 2016 the V8 project authors. All rights reserved. |
++// Use of this source code is governed by a BSD-style license that can be |
++// found in the LICENSE file. |
++ |
++// Flags: --no-lazy |
+ |
+(function() { |
+ try { (y = [...[]]) => {} } catch(_) {} // will core dump, if not fixed |
+})(); |
+ |
+(function() { |
+ try { ((y = [...[]]) => {})(); } catch(_) {} // will core dump, if not fixed, |
+ // even without --no-lazy |
+})(); |